Margareta Andersson is a scholar working on Spectroscopy, Immunology and Molecular Biology. According to data from OpenAlex, Margareta Andersson has authored 27 papers receiving a total of 463 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Spectroscopy, 5 papers in Immunology and 4 papers in Molecular Biology. Recurrent topics in Margareta Andersson's work include Analytical Chemistry and Chromatography (5 papers), T-cell and B-cell Immunology (4 papers) and Microfluidic and Capillary Electrophoresis Applications (4 papers). Margareta Andersson is often cited by papers focused on Analytical Chemistry and Chromatography (5 papers), T-cell and B-cell Immunology (4 papers) and Microfluidic and Capillary Electrophoresis Applications (4 papers). Margareta Andersson collaborates with scholars based in Sweden, Finland and France. Margareta Andersson's co-authors include Adrian Clarke, Johan Roeraade, Anne Sundblad, Jasper Rine, Anita Sil, Lena H. Hwang, Chengyun Zheng, Mi Hou, Olle Söder and Kirsi Jahnukainen and has published in prestigious journals such as Blood, PLoS ONE and The FASEB Journal.
